Hi. My name is Michael and i am 17 years old. About 3 years ago, I was diagnosed with Schuerermann's Kyposhis due to a 67 degree curvature of the spine. This curvature was very sevvere, and i went to an excellent back doctor in NYC. He prescribed a brace for me to wear 23 hours a day, for 15 months. THen i would be gradually weened off of the brace. After two years have gone by, my spine is now an excellent 41 degrees. I advise anyone to try the brace because i feel that it really works. As oposed to what that woman mentioned, you have nothing to lose. It helped me and it may help your son.
